BVGroup selects Enteractive to boost active players

Enteractive, the leader in player conversion and reactivation services, has been engaged by BVGroup, a leading operator in the sports betting and iGaming sectors, to deliver campaigns across multiple brands and markets with an aim to convert registered non-funded accounts and reactivate selected segments of its dormant player database.
Brent Almeida, CCO at BVGroup, commented: “Enteractive stands out as the perfect collaborator for engaging player segments that benefit from such a tailored approach, whether that involves converting non-funded registrations or reviving inactive players. The focus will be on specific audience groups that are likely to react more positively to direct and personal interaction, all with the aim of increasing the overall efficiency of our marketing activities across our diverse portfolio of brands and geographic territories.”
Enteractive’s personalised conversion and reactivation services will complement BVGroup’s existing CRM activities and will be a key driver of incremental revenue generation from the unfunded or churned segments of their player base.
Enteractive is the industry leader in player activation with more than 15 years’ experience and is recognised as one of the top revenue generators globally for the online gambling sector.
Andrew Foster, Chief Business Officer at Enteractive, added: “BVGroup adopts a comprehensive view of their business, so we’re excited to be providing our services for a like-minded iGaming company that values tapping into all potential player revenue channels. Leveraging the power of its brand portfolio, including its iconic flagship brand, BetVictor, we firmly believe that Enteractive will enhance BVGroup’s roster of active and depositing players.”
Increasing active players with Enteractive’s one-to-one approach, powered by its proprietary (Re)Activation Cloud technology platform, is an easy win for CRM managers – the platform allows a fast and seamless integration of selected player databases, with native-speaking sales agents being able to engage with players in each market with real-human voice outreach by phone.
This personalised approach to CRM is a proven way to re-engage players from churned segments, with responsible gambling best practices included as a standard feature.
In the last year, Enteractive interacted with more than 8.1 million players, generating over €59 million for global operators, from almost €263million in deposits. With native speaking call agents supporting iGaming brands across the globe, Enteractive converts more than 16,000 players per month for a variety of leading operators.

Wildly popular ‘Fortune Tiger’ game among PG Soft Brazil rollout

Global iGaming powerhouse SkillOnNet has announced the expansion of its strategic partnership with award-winning game developer PG Soft bringing the studio’s acclaimed content to the regulated Brazilian market.
The move comes just months after SkillOnNet went live in Brazil with its licensed brands PlayUZU.br and BacanaPlay.br, as one of the first operators to gain approval from the brand-new licensing regime.
The integration of PG Soft’s engaging portfolio, including the wildly popular Fortune Tiger, will bolster SkillOnNet’s offering in one of the most exciting emerging markets in the world.
Fortune Tiger, known locally as Jogo do Tigrinho, has become a cultural phenomenon in Brazil. Its rapid rise has been fueled by viral marketing on platforms like TikTok and YouTube, where influencers showcase big wins and gameplay tips.
PG Soft’s content is already live in over 100 countries and supports 23 languages and 100 currencies. Known for rich visuals and innovative mechanics, the studio has earned global recognition for its ability to connect with players across diverse markets.
SkillOnNet operates more than 40 brands in regulated markets globally and boasts a platform of over 7,000 titles from the industry’s top providers. PG Soft’s integration further diversifies SkillOnNet’s content portfolio, solidifying its position as a key player in Brazil’s rapidly growing iGaming landscape.
Jani Kontturi, Head of Games at SkillOnNet said: “Brazil is a market full of potential, and we’re investing heavily to ensure we become a top-tier operator here. PG Soft’s content, especially Fortune Tiger, has already made a big impact in the region. This collaboration strengthens our commitment to localising our offering and bringing world-class entertainment to the market.”
PG Soft commented: “We’re delighted to extend our partnership with SkillOnNet into Brazil, a market where our games – especially Fortune Tiger – have really resonated with players. SkillOnNet is a leading name in regulated markets, and their ambitious plans for Brazil match our own. We’re confident that this collaboration will set a new benchmark for quality and engagement in the region.”

OLG Selects Caesars Entertainment as the Service Provider for Windsor Casino

The Ontario Lottery and Gaming Corporation has selected Caesars Entertainment as the Service Provider in the Windsor Casino procurement process. This is the final procurement process in the OLG’s land-based gaming modernization initiative.
Tom Reeg, CEO of Caesars Entertainment, said: “We are thrilled to be selected as the service provider for the Windsor Casino by the OLG. Caesars has a long history of managing Windsor and looks forward to continuing to deliver exceptional guest service and experiences at the property.”
Caesars and its predecessor companies have partnered with the OLG to operate Caesars Windsor (fka. Casino Windsor) since the opening of the temporary facility in 1994. Caesars will assume responsibility for gaming and non-gaming operations of the Windsor casino on behalf of the OLG under a 20-year operating agreement, which is expected to begin in 2026.
OLG requires an 18-month restriction on any organizational changes consistent with other gaming bundle modernizations in Ontario. Unionized employees will continue to be governed by the terms of their collective agreement.
